Swansea City U21 vs Colchester United U21 – Análisis / Analysis
Recent Form + Tactical Duel
These lineups align with each team’s recent performances, where Swansea City U21 enters on a very good run (12W-3D-6L overall), with high-scoring outputs like 5-1 vs Millwall underscoring their possession dominance (avg ~55%) and left-wing breakthroughs. Colchester United U21 struggles (6W-3D-11L), leaking goals in losses like 5-2 Burnley and 4-1 Brentford, relying on long balls and counters that rarely click away. This pits Swansea’s control against Colchester’s fragility—expect Swans to boss the ball, forcing errors for a controlled home edge. View full soccer league standings for context.
Injuries, Head-to-Head and Background Motivation
Compounding Colchester’s form issues are key absences that further tilt the matchup. No major Swansea U21 injuries reported, keeping their squad depth intact for home push (4th place motivation). Colchester misses striker Micah Mbick (knee, season out), gutting their attack already prone to collapses. H2H favors Swansea (5-0-3 in last 8), including recent edges, amplifying home pressure at the academy. League stakes high—Swans chase playoffs, Colchester (10th) fights relegation woes.
